An afternoon of Writing from Art, Albany

Saturday, January 15, 1–3:30 p.m.
UAG Gallery, 247 Lark Street, Albany

The Hudson Valley Writers Guild will present a writing workshop, “An Afternoon of Writing from Art” (also known as ekphrasis), at the UAG Gallery, 247 Lark Street, Albany, on Saturday, January 15, 1-3:30 p.m.

The workshop is free and open to the public, for beginning writers, experienced writers and everyone in between.

Faith S. Green, member of the Board of the Hudson Valley Writers Guild, teacher and published poet, will be the discussion facilitator. This program is made possible by a grant from the City of Albany.
